chemical compound is formed by combination of two or more elements into one substance form. In a chemical compound atoms of it's constituent elements are bonded together in molecules. Millions of chemical compounds can be made by combining the roughly 120 chemical elements presently known. 30 million chemical compounds have been already found and identified.

The ratio determining the composition of chemical compound remains fixed. The ratio of each element in a chemical compound is generally expressed by chemical formula like, water which is represented by chemical formula H2O is a chemical compound consisting of two hydrogen and one oxygen atom.

Chemical compounds are further divided into subcategories. Those chemical compounds which are based on carbon and hydrogen atoms are called organic compounds and other chemical compounds which are based on elements other than carbon and hydrogen are called inorganic compounds. Another form of chemical compound which contain bond between carbon and metal are called organometallic compound.



Chemical compounds in which components share electrons are known as covalent compounds whereas compounds consisting of oppositely charged ions are known as ionic compounds.

Talking about property of chemical compounds, a chemical compound may have several possible phases. At low enough temperatures All compounds can exist as solids. Some chemical compounds may also exist as liquids, gases, and even plasmas. Every known chemical compound decompose when heat is applied.
